Blanco Lavender Festival (Blanco, TX)
- The Blanco Lavender Festival is free, three-day, outdoor festival held annually on the historic Blanco town square the 2nd full weekend of June.
- This event features local and regional lavender farms with booths selling their own lavender, lavender products and plants, along with unique and beautiful creations by the finest artisans and craftspeople in Texas.
Gruene Music & Wine Festival (New Braunfels, TX)
- The Gruene Music & Wine Fest began as a one-day event in 1987 with the purpose of promoting Texas and Americana music in a fun and relaxed setting while raising funds for the United Way of Comal County.
- Over the years, it has become a four-day* celebration not only of Texas and Americana music, but also a celebration of wine, craft beer, food and gift items handmade in the Lone Star state. NOTE: The Craft Market occurs outdoors on Saturday and Sunday only.
- The event continues to grow each year. In recent years, we have been able to expand the Saturday wine tasting to include over 40 wine & food producers for tastings and ‘Le Cordon Gruene’ food trucks. To further enhance Sunday’s event, we added a Craft Beer Tasting, a second stage and the big game on a big screen TV.
Lights Spectacular (Johnson City, TX)
- Come celebrate the beauty of the Christmas season, Hill Country style, during Johnson City's annual Lights Spectacular event, which runs Friday through Sunday immediately following Thanksgiving in the historic square off Main Street.
- This outdoor event features a parade, over fifty vendors, food, activities and a spectacular fireworks display.
- Since 1989, Johnson City, the "Twinkliest Town in the Hill Country," has transformed from a quaint hill country town into a sparkling Christmas wonderland. Originally, the festival served as a fundraiser for local clubs and organizations. Over the years, the festival has morphed into an event enjoyed by families from across the United States and beyond.
- Volunteers organize early each year to begin the process of transforming this presidential hometown into the brightest, merriest Christmas village in Texas. The display consists of 2.3 million lights and can even be seen from the International Space Station!
Christkindlmarkt (New Braunfels, TX)
- In New Braunfels Texas, the holidays are a real big deal, we celebrate with Christmas tree lightings, Wassailfest, a Christmas parade, and since 2017 a German-inspired Christmas market, Christkindlmarkt.
- This free, three-day, outdoor event was created as a gift to one local woman’s German immigrant husband, and to bring to New Braunfels a sense of community.
- But don’t let the newness of the Christkindlmarkt fool you; within its second year, this FREE community event boasted over 50,000+ guests.
- Christkindlmarkt is an experience that we hope will become a long-lasting tradition not only for the residents of New Braunfels but also for the residents from its many surrounding communities.
- Visitors of this market enjoy wonderful German and American foods, drinks, beer, handcrafted Glühwein and locally handcrafted items from open-air stalls and accompanied by the sounds of Christmas music, German music, children and adult choirs and German adult and children dancing groups.
